Officers searching for a missing teenager from Dewsbury say his body has been found.
West Yorkshire Police were contacted by a member of the public who had found the body of a teenage male in woods off Heckmondwike Road, Dewsbury, on Saturday 20 October.
An ambulance attended and the male was pronounced dead at the scene.
He has been identified as Kieran Wood, aged 16, from Dewsbury, who was reported missing from home on Friday afternoon. Police say his family have been informed and are being supported by officers.
There are not believed to be any suspicious circumstances and the Coroner’s Office has been informed.
